FAQs
Answers to Your Key Questions About Childcare and Family Legacy Services
Can one be nominated for more than one category?
Yes however once we complete the interview of the nominee, if accepted they will be selected for up to two different categories to receive votes for.
When does voting start?
Voting will start June 1, 2026. However we will still accept nominations up to July 31st, 2026.
How does voting work?
This isn’t a popularity contest. Voting helps us see who’s actually sharing their nomination, but it’s not the final say. Once we spot the top 5 in each category, the real decision will be based on how well you actually fit the category—not just how many clicks you got.
Do I need to attend the conference & award ceremony?
If you are nominated, yes we are wanting all nominees to be at the conference and ceremony to receive their awards. We will not be mailing them out.
Can I nominate myself?
Yes of course you can. We plan to receive more than 250 nominations so just make sure that when we open up for interviews you set your appointment and not miss it.
How can I nominate someone for the Childcare Excellence Awards?
Nominations can be submitted through our website in the awards section by filling out a nomination form.
